Nationally Recognised Vocational Education and Training (VET)Are you current or former police or military? CLET offers RPL for the CPP20218 Certificate II in Security Operations for those with experience in policing or military.
The CLET CPP20218 Certificate II in Security Operations meets licensing requirements in Queensland, Northern Territory, South Australia and can be used in Tasmania and ACT.
Licensing requirements in these States and Territories are met through the 14 core units of competency that form the CPP20218 Certificate II in Security Operations. It is these units of competency that will be assessed against in the RPL process. You do not need to identify the units for your State or Territory, as CLET will do this for you.
Currently the CPP20218 Certificate II in Security Operations will meet licensing requirements for base level roles such as unarmed security officer, general guarding, crowd controller and/or crowd or venue control. Some combinations of units in some locations will allow for combined licensing with other roles. The CLET RPL Team will advise you of this, specific to your State or Territory, after the assessment is complete.

About CLET Training
CLET Training is a registered training organisation (RTO# 31254) and is Australian owned and operated. Previously known as the College for Law Education and Training and College for Law and Justice Administration, we have been offering services in the vocational education and training (VET) sector since February 2006.
